The National Testing Agency (NTA) has decided to scrap the National Eligibility cum Entrance Test Undergraduate (NEET UG) 2026 examination held on May 3 following inputs received from investigative agencies over paper leak. The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) has now taken custody of individuals accused in the alleged NEET UG 2026 paper leak case.
As per NTA’s official notification, the decision to cancel the medical entrance examination was approved by the Government of India to ensure fairness, integrity and public confidence in the examination process.
The agency stated that a fresh NEET UG 2026 examination will be conducted, and revised exam dates will be announced separately on the official NEET portal. Details regarding the release of new admit cards will also be shared later.
NTA clarified that candidates will not be required to submit fresh applications for the re-examination. Existing registration details, candidature information and previously selected exam cities will continue to remain valid for the upcoming test cycle.
The testing agency further confirmed that no extra fee will be collected from candidates for the re-NEET examination. Additionally, the examination fees paid earlier will be refunded, while the re-exam process will be managed internally by NTA.
Allegations surrounding possible irregularities in NEET UG 2026 surfaced soon after the medical entrance examination concluded, prompting investigations by multiple agencies. The Rajasthan Special Operations Group (RSOG) initiated a probe into the alleged malpractice, while reports also indicated detentions linked to a suspected organised cheating network.
According to media reports, investigators are examining the circulation of hundreds of questions allegedly shared before the examination. Officials reportedly found that most biology and chemistry questions had similarities with those appearing in the actual NEET UG 2026 paper.

Meanwhile, the NTA stated that the examination was conducted under strict security arrangements and that suspicious inputs received after the exam were forwarded to central agencies for verification. The agency also said it is fully cooperating with investigators by sharing technical and examination-related data.

In a post on X, DMK Rajya Sabha MP P. Wilson renewed the party’s demand to abolish NEET after the NEET UG 2026 paper leak controversy. He said repeated irregularities and paper leaks have exposed major flaws in the national medical entrance examination system.
Wilson also claimed that NEET disadvantages rural, government-school and Tamil-medium students while favouring those with access to expensive coaching networks and resources.

The cancellation of the NEET UG 2026 exam has created uncertainty regarding the NEET result date and counselling timeline. Earlier, students were expecting results after the answer key challenge process. However, with the announcement of re-NEET 2026, the entire admission calendar is likely to shift. Lakhs of MBBS aspirants are now anxious about delayed admissions, counselling schedules and academic sessions for medical colleges across India.
